Description
When Momma spots a wishing star, she starts to ask for world peace-but a sneeze changes "peace" into "peace-AH-AH-AH-choo!" World PIZZA! Suddenly, yummy pies of every kind come drifting down from the sky. That's not exactly what Momma hoped for . . . or is it? With humor, warmth, and heart, this delicious picture book celebrates the things that truly bring us together. -- from Amazon.

Description
Story of a boy who is, at the same time, seven different boys, each with a different name, and each living with their father in a different country. All of them speak different languages and look different, but they are all eight years old, can read and write, ride a bike, and laugh in the same language. When grown, how can they declare war, if the seven are all one man?

Description
In wild times and in wartime, in times of fear and illness, I go to Tintinnabula, where soft rains fall. Tintinnabula is a story about moving from discomfort to peace, from violence and uncertainty to a still, sure place. It reminds us that our best friend in hard times can often be ourselves. -- from Amazon.
